Seshan's `indecent proposal'

PRESS TRUST OF INDIA  
NANDED, February 10: Former chief election commissioner T N Seshan had approached the Congress party through a middleman with a request not to field a Congress candidate against him if he was fielded as a Bharatiya Janata Party-Shiv Sena-supported candidate in the Lok Sabha election from one of the constituencies in Mumbai, former Maharashtra chief minister Sharad Pawar said at a press conference here yesterday. Pawar revealed that Seshan's request was turned down by the Congress high command as he had contested the presidential election and was supported by BJP and Shiv Sena.
